Common questions about subaru repair services in Bridgeton, IN
In Bridgeton, common issues include head gasket failures on older models (like Outbacks and Foresters), CVT transmission service needs, and wheel bearing wear. Our local driving conditions, including rural roads and seasonal temperature swings, can accelerate these wear items, making regular inspection important.
Look for shops in Bridgeton or nearby towns like Rockville or Greencastle that are Subaru-specific specialists or have ASE-certified technicians. Check for online reviews from local customers and ask if they use genuine or high-quality aftermarket parts to ensure proper fit and function for your vehicle.
You should have the AWD system checked if you notice unusual noises, vibrations, or a difference in handling, especially after navigating our hilly terrain or rough country roads. Regular differential and transfer case fluid services, as recommended in your manual, are crucial for maintaining traction in Indiana's wet and snowy conditions.
Labor rates at independent shops in the Bridgeton area are often more competitive than dealerships in Terre Haute or Indianapolis. However, the final cost depends on the repair; for complex issues like engine work, sourcing parts locally may influence price, but a qualified local shop can provide significant savings on labor.
The gravel and chip-and-seal roads common in Parke County mean more frequent inspections of suspension components, brakes, and windshield integrity. Also, preparing your cooling system for humid summers and checking battery health before cold Indiana winters are key local considerations for your Subaru's reliability.
